Ladunda is a small village of 1190 hectares in Chirawa Tehsil in Jhunjhunu district in the State of Rajasthan, India.[2] The village is administrated by a sarpanch who is elected representative of the village by the local elections. Ladunda depends on SURAJGARH, the nearest town for all major economic activities.[3] The village has government-provided water facilities that include One tap, One Well supply, which is 859.00% of the total supply, Two tanks, One tubewell, and Two handpumps. The villagers also acquire water from some of the natural water sources - Two rivers, Two canals and Two springs. Ladunda is also surrounded by Two lakes. The population of the village depends on the source of drinking water during summer on Well. Ladunda's pin code is 333031[4], and village code is 00695900. The area of Ladunda is segregated as 859 hectares irrigated area, 191 hectares unirrigated, the 13 hectare area under culturable waste (including gauchar and groves), and remaining 127 hectare area not available for cultivation.

The village is connected with a single bus service. Ladunda has Two banks and Two credit societies for the regulation of economic activity. The village is also equipped with Two recreational centers.

The village has an uninterrupted 24 hours electric supply from a power grid.

Demographics

Ladunda is a census village in the district of Jhunjhunu, Rajasthan. The village has a total population of 3108 and has total administration over 549 houses which are connected to supplies basic amenities like water and sewerage.

  • Ladunda has 482 children, 278 boys and 204 girls.
  • Scheduled caste counts for 731 (23.52%) males constitute 402 (12.93%) of the population and females 329 (10.59%).

Educational institutions

As per the census 2011 report, 1908 people are literate in Ladunda out of which 1137 are males and 771 are females.

Ladunda has the following educational facilities:

  • 1 Education facility
  • 1 Primary school
  • 1 Upper primary school
  • 2 Colleges in the nearby range

Employment

According to a census 2011 report, 1835 people of the total population are employed. The workforce is 946 male, 889 female with 1026 (55.91%) of all workers being employed full-time, this includes 664 males and 362 females. 508 males and 344 females are considered as the main cultivators with the help of 30 male and 8 female agricultural labor. 809 people are reported to work for a marginal period of time in the year.
